21-Mar-2012 10:50 AM Benedict Cohen: Summary: NSIndexSet does not contain an init method for non-contiguous sets. The only ways to create a non-contiguous set is to create an NSMutableIndexSet and create an immutable copy of it. This means that NSIndexSet tightly coupled with NSMutableIndexSet. Steps to Reproduce: N/A Expected Results: N/A Actual Results: N/A Regression: N/A Notes: I would like the following method added to NSIndexSet: -(id)initWithIndexes:(NSUInteger *)indexBuffer length:(NSUInteger)length;
